<?php


/**
 * @file
 * Tests for path.inc.
 */

/**
 * Unit tests for the drupal_match_path() function in path.inc.
 *
 * @see drupal_match_path().
 */
class DrupalMatchPathTestCase extends DrupalWebTestCase {
    protected $front;
    public static function getInfo() {
        return array(
            'name' => 'Drupal match path',
            'description' => 'Tests the drupal_match_path() function to make sure it works properly.',
            'group' => 'Path API',
        );
    }
    function setUp() {
        // Set up the database and testing environment.
        parent::setUp();
        // Set up a random site front page to test the '<front>' placeholder.
        $this->front = $this->randomName();
        variable_set('site_frontpage', $this->front);
        // Refresh our static variables from the database.
        $this->refreshVariables();
    }
    
    /**
     * Run through our test cases, making sure each one works as expected.
     */
    function testDrupalMatchPath() {
        // Set up our test cases.
        $tests = $this->drupalMatchPathTests();
        foreach ($tests as $patterns => $cases) {
            foreach ($cases as $path => $expected_result) {
                $actual_result = drupal_match_path($path, $patterns);
                $this->assertIdentical($actual_result, $expected_result, format_string('Tried matching the path <code>@path</code> to the pattern <pre>@patterns</pre> - expected @expected, got @actual.', array(
                    '@path' => $path,
                    '@patterns' => $patterns,
                    '@expected' => var_export($expected_result, TRUE),
                    '@actual' => var_export($actual_result, TRUE),
                )));
            }
        }
    }
    
    /**
     * Helper function for testDrupalMatchPath(): set up an array of test cases.
     *
     * @return
     *   An array of test cases to cycle through.
     */
    private function drupalMatchPathTests() {
        return array(
            // Single absolute paths.
'blog/1' => array(
                'blog/1' => TRUE,
                'blog/2' => FALSE,
                'test' => FALSE,
            ),
            // Single paths with wildcards.
'blog/*' => array(
                'blog/1' => TRUE,
                'blog/2' => TRUE,
                'blog/3/edit' => TRUE,
                'blog/' => TRUE,
                'blog' => FALSE,
                'test' => FALSE,
            ),
            // Single paths with multiple wildcards.
'node/*/revisions/*' => array(
                'node/1/revisions/3' => TRUE,
                'node/345/revisions/test' => TRUE,
                'node/23/edit' => FALSE,
                'test' => FALSE,
            ),
            // Single paths with '<front>'.
'<front>' => array(
                $this->front => TRUE,
                "{$this->front}/" => FALSE,
                "{$this->front}/edit" => FALSE,
                'node' => FALSE,
                '' => FALSE,
            ),
            // Paths with both '<front>' and wildcards (should not work).
'<front>/*' => array(
                $this->front => FALSE,
                "{$this->front}/" => FALSE,
                "{$this->front}/edit" => FALSE,
                'node/12' => FALSE,
                '' => FALSE,
            ),
            // Multiple paths with the \n delimiter.
"node/*\nnode/*/edit" => array(
                'node/1' => TRUE,
                'node/view' => TRUE,
                'node/32/edit' => TRUE,
                'node/delete/edit' => TRUE,
                'node/50/delete' => TRUE,
                'test/example' => FALSE,
            ),
            // Multiple paths with the \r delimiter.
"user/*\rblog/*" => array(
                'user/1' => TRUE,
                'blog/1' => TRUE,
                'user/1/blog/1' => TRUE,
                'user/blog' => TRUE,
                'test/example' => FALSE,
                'user' => FALSE,
                'blog' => FALSE,
            ),
            // Multiple paths with the \r\n delimiter.
"test\r\n<front>" => array(
                'test' => TRUE,
                $this->front => TRUE,
                'example' => FALSE,
            ),
            // Test existing regular expressions (should be escaped).
'[^/]+?/[0-9]' => array(
                'test/1' => FALSE,
                '[^/]+?/[0-9]' => TRUE,
            ),
        );
    }

}

/**
 * Tests hook_url_alter functions.
 */
class UrlAlterFunctionalTest extends DrupalWebTestCase {
    public static function getInfo() {
        return array(
            'name' => t('URL altering'),
            'description' => t('Tests hook_url_inbound_alter() and hook_url_outbound_alter().'),
            'group' => t('Path API'),
        );
    }
    function setUp() {
        parent::setUp('path', 'forum', 'url_alter_test');
    }
    
    /**
     * Test that URL altering works and that it occurs in the correct order.
     */
    function testUrlAlter() {
        $account = $this->drupalCreateUser(array(
            'administer url aliases',
        ));
        $this->drupalLogin($account);
        $uid = $account->uid;
        $name = $account->name;
        // Test a single altered path.
        $this->assertUrlInboundAlter("user/{$name}", "user/{$uid}");
        $this->assertUrlOutboundAlter("user/{$uid}", "user/{$name}");
        // Test that a path always uses its alias.
        $path = array(
            'source' => "user/{$uid}/test1",
            'alias' => 'alias/test1',
        );
        path_save($path);
        $this->assertUrlInboundAlter('alias/test1', "user/{$uid}/test1");
        $this->assertUrlOutboundAlter("user/{$uid}/test1", 'alias/test1');
        // Test that alias source paths are normalized in the interface.
        $edit = array(
            'source' => "user/{$name}/edit",
            'alias' => 'alias/test2',
        );
        $this->drupalPost('admin/config/search/path/add', $edit, t('Save'));
        $this->assertText(t('The alias has been saved.'));
        // Test that a path always uses its alias.
        $this->assertUrlInboundAlter('alias/test2', "user/{$uid}/edit");
        $this->assertUrlOutboundAlter("user/{$uid}/edit", 'alias/test2');
        // Test a non-existent user is not altered.
        $uid++;
        $this->assertUrlInboundAlter("user/{$uid}", "user/{$uid}");
        $this->assertUrlOutboundAlter("user/{$uid}", "user/{$uid}");
        // Test that 'forum' is altered to 'community' correctly, both at the root
        // level and for a specific existing forum.
        $this->assertUrlInboundAlter('community', 'forum');
        $this->assertUrlOutboundAlter('forum', 'community');
        $forum_vid = db_query("SELECT vid FROM {taxonomy_vocabulary} WHERE module = 'forum'")->fetchField();
        $tid = db_insert('taxonomy_term_data')->fields(array(
            'name' => $this->randomName(),
            'vid' => $forum_vid,
        ))
            ->execute();
        $this->assertUrlInboundAlter("community/{$tid}", "forum/{$tid}");
        $this->assertUrlOutboundAlter("forum/{$tid}", "community/{$tid}");
    }
    
    /**
     * Test current_path() and request_path().
     */
    function testCurrentUrlRequestedPath() {
        $this->drupalGet('url-alter-test/bar');
        $this->assertRaw('request_path=url-alter-test/bar', 'request_path() returns the requested path.');
        $this->assertRaw('current_path=url-alter-test/foo', 'current_path() returns the internal path.');
    }
    
    /**
     * Tests that $_GET['q'] is initialized when the request path is empty.
     */
    function testGetQInitialized() {
        $this->drupalGet('');
        $this->assertText("\$_GET['q'] is non-empty with an empty request path.", "\$_GET['q'] is initialized with an empty request path.");
    }
    
    /**
     * Assert that an outbound path is altered to an expected value.
     *
     * @param $original
     *   A string with the original path that is run through url().
     * @param $final
     *   A string with the expected result after url().
     * @return
     *   TRUE if $original was correctly altered to $final, FALSE otherwise.
     */
    protected function assertUrlOutboundAlter($original, $final) {
        // Test outbound altering.
        $result = url($original);
        $base_path = base_path() . (variable_get('clean_url', '0') ? '' : '?q=');
        $result = substr($result, strlen($base_path));
        $this->assertIdentical($result, $final, format_string('Altered outbound URL %original, expected %final, and got %result.', array(
            '%original' => $original,
            '%final' => $final,
            '%result' => $result,
        )));
    }
    
    /**
     * Assert that a inbound path is altered to an expected value.
     *
     * @param $original
     *   A string with the aliased or un-normal path that is run through
     *   drupal_get_normal_path().
     * @param $final
     *   A string with the expected result after url().
     * @return
     *   TRUE if $original was correctly altered to $final, FALSE otherwise.
     */
    protected function assertUrlInboundAlter($original, $final) {
        // Test inbound altering.
        $result = drupal_get_normal_path($original);
        $this->assertIdentical($result, $final, format_string('Altered inbound URL %original, expected %final, and got %result.', array(
            '%original' => $original,
            '%final' => $final,
            '%result' => $result,
        )));
    }

}

/**
 * Unit test for drupal_lookup_path().
 */
class PathLookupTest extends DrupalWebTestCase {
    public static function getInfo() {
        return array(
            'name' => t('Path lookup'),
            'description' => t('Tests that drupal_lookup_path() returns correct paths.'),
            'group' => t('Path API'),
        );
    }
    
    /**
     * Test that drupal_lookup_path() returns the correct path.
     */
    function testDrupalLookupPath() {
        $account = $this->drupalCreateUser();
        $uid = $account->uid;
        $name = $account->name;
        // Test the situation where the source is the same for multiple aliases.
        // Start with a language-neutral alias, which we will override.
        $path = array(
            'source' => "user/{$uid}",
            'alias' => 'foo',
        );
        path_save($path);
        $this->assertEqual(drupal_lookup_path('alias', $path['source']), $path['alias'], 'Basic alias lookup works.');
        $this->assertEqual(drupal_lookup_path('source', $path['alias']), $path['source'], 'Basic source lookup works.');
        // Create a language specific alias for the default language (English).
        $path = array(
            'source' => "user/{$uid}",
            'alias' => "users/{$name}",
            'language' => 'en',
        );
        path_save($path);
        $this->assertEqual(drupal_lookup_path('alias', $path['source']), $path['alias'], 'English alias overrides language-neutral alias.');
        $this->assertEqual(drupal_lookup_path('source', $path['alias']), $path['source'], 'English source overrides language-neutral source.');
        // Create a language-neutral alias for the same path, again.
        $path = array(
            'source' => "user/{$uid}",
            'alias' => 'bar',
        );
        path_save($path);
        $this->assertEqual(drupal_lookup_path('alias', $path['source']), "users/{$name}", 'English alias still returned after entering a language-neutral alias.');
        // Create a language-specific (xx-lolspeak) alias for the same path.
        $path = array(
            'source' => "user/{$uid}",
            'alias' => 'LOL',
            'language' => 'xx-lolspeak',
        );
        path_save($path);
        $this->assertEqual(drupal_lookup_path('alias', $path['source']), "users/{$name}", 'English alias still returned after entering a LOLspeak alias.');
        // The LOLspeak alias should be returned if we really want LOLspeak.
        $this->assertEqual(drupal_lookup_path('alias', $path['source'], 'xx-lolspeak'), 'LOL', 'LOLspeak alias returned if we specify xx-lolspeak to drupal_lookup_path().');
        // Create a new alias for this path in English, which should override the
        // previous alias for "user/$uid".
        $path = array(
            'source' => "user/{$uid}",
            'alias' => 'users/my-new-path',
            'language' => 'en',
        );
        path_save($path);
        $this->assertEqual(drupal_lookup_path('alias', $path['source']), $path['alias'], 'Recently created English alias returned.');
        $this->assertEqual(drupal_lookup_path('source', $path['alias']), $path['source'], 'Recently created English source returned.');
        // Remove the English aliases, which should cause a fallback to the most
        // recently created language-neutral alias, 'bar'.
        db_delete('url_alias')->condition('language', 'en')
            ->execute();
        drupal_clear_path_cache();
        $this->assertEqual(drupal_lookup_path('alias', $path['source']), 'bar', 'Path lookup falls back to recently created language-neutral alias.');
        // Test the situation where the alias and language are the same, but
        // the source differs. The newer alias record should be returned.
        $account2 = $this->drupalCreateUser();
        $path = array(
            'source' => 'user/' . $account2->uid,
            'alias' => 'bar',
        );
        path_save($path);
        $this->assertEqual(drupal_lookup_path('source', $path['alias']), $path['source'], 'Newer alias record is returned when comparing two LANGUAGE_NONE paths with the same alias.');
        // Test if the alias returned by drupal_lookup_path() is the same as the
        // alias returned by path_load().
        $path = array(
            'source' => 'user/' . $account2->uid,
            'alias' => 'bar2',
        );
        path_save($path);
        $this->assertEqual(drupal_lookup_path('alias', $path['source']), 'bar2', 'Newer alias record is returned when using drupal_lookup_path() on paths with multiple aliases.');
        $loaded_path = path_load(array(
            'source' => $path['source'],
        ));
        $this->assertEqual($loaded_path['alias'], 'bar2', 'Newer alias record is returned when using path_load() on paths with multiple aliases.');
    }

}

/**
 * Tests the path_save() function.
 */
class PathSaveTest extends DrupalWebTestCase {
    public static function getInfo() {
        return array(
            'name' => t('Path save'),
            'description' => t('Tests that path_save() exposes the previous alias value.'),
            'group' => t('Path API'),
        );
    }
    function setUp() {
        // Enable a helper module that implements hook_path_update().
        parent::setUp('path_test');
        path_test_reset();
    }
    
    /**
     * Tests that path_save() makes the original path available to modules.
     */
    function testDrupalSaveOriginalPath() {
        $account = $this->drupalCreateUser();
        $uid = $account->uid;
        $name = $account->name;
        // Create a language-neutral alias.
        $path = array(
            'source' => "user/{$uid}",
            'alias' => 'foo',
        );
        $path_original = $path;
        path_save($path);
        // Alter the path.
        $path['alias'] = 'bar';
        path_save($path);
        // Test to see if the original alias is available to modules during
        // hook_path_update().
        $results = variable_get('path_test_results', array());
        $this->assertIdentical($results['hook_path_update']['original']['alias'], $path_original['alias'], 'Old path alias available to modules during hook_path_update.');
        $this->assertIdentical($results['hook_path_update']['original']['source'], $path_original['source'], 'Old path alias available to modules during hook_path_update.');
    }

}
